Rationalizing Waste Management with Finbin Connect

Now is good time to talk about waste management analytics!

Urban waste volumes are growing hand in hand with population numbers, increasing the need for waste sorting. The sorting requirement is based on legislation; for example, EU Directive 2018/851 obliges member states to organize separate collection for at least biowaste, glass, metal, plastic, and paper and cardboard.

Although recycling points for several types of waste can already be found in many home kitchens, shopping centers, and lunch restaurants, the scope of the directive is not limited to indoor spaces. Public outdoor sorting points, for instance in parks or market squares, might still seem like a foreign idea, but in a few years, the situation could be entirely different.

However, collection points for multiple waste types pose challenges for waste management. Without a precise plan, separate waste collection can consume a manifold amount of resources, which increases waste management costs and the emissions from waste transportation negate the positive environmental impacts of sorting.

What are the benefits of waste analysis?

Cost savings

The glass might be half full, but emptying a half-empty waste bin is just an unnecessary expense. Analytics can be used, for example, to predict the filling of waste bins and thus reduce waste collection costs.

Environmental protection

The fuel or electricity that moves waste trucks causes emissions and consumes energy. When more precise information about waste bins and their filling is obtained through analytics, their emptying routes can be planned to be more environmentally friendly.

Increased information to support decision-making

Based on data, it is possible, for example, to determine in which areas the least waste is generated and which types of waste are generated the most. This information can be utilized when planning new waste bin acquisitions or actions aimed at influencing the sorting behavior of residents in the area.

Cities becoming smart

Municipalities already collect a lot of data, for example, on traffic, air pollution, and the sewer network. Waste management monitoring adds a new piece of information to the mix, which further facilitates comprehensive community planning.

Case Halmstad: insights and guidance with Finbin Connect

Halmstad is a municipality of approximately 60,000 inhabitants on the west coast of Sweden. In recent years, the municipality has invested in over 130 CitySolar and CityPack waste bins, which are both pest-protected and smart, and connected to the Finbin Connect platform.

Halmstad has been a satisfied user of Finbin Connect for two years now right from the platform's testing phases! The municipality's representative, Yvonne Bothén, considers the service's impact on the city's waste management to be positive:

Halmstad has greatly benefited from Finbin Connect, as the overview and management of waste management have improved. With real-time data, the municipality has been able to optimize its emptying routines, which has reduced unnecessary emptyings, lowered transportation costs, and decreased carbon dioxide emissions. The service's analytics features have provided valuable insights into bin usage and fill rates, and improved planning and resource allocation."

"The service has generally helped develop a more efficient, sustainable, and data-driven way of working in Halmstad.
